While attending Rock Canyon High School, she became a member of the chamber and jazz choirs, garnered leads in several musicals, and was accepted into the Colorado All-State Jazz Choir and the Colorado All-State Women's Choir. A string of parts came her way within a three-year period including the sex comedy A Guide for the Married Man (1967) as roving eye husband Walter Matthau's unsuspecting wife; Clint Eastwood's first leading film role in Hang 'Em High (1968); the crime drama, Madigan (1968) with Henry Fonda and Richard Widmark; the westerns Firecreek (1968) with Fonda again plus James Stewart, and 5 Card Stud (1968) opposite Dean Martin and Robert Mitchum; the political thriller House of Cards (1968) starring George Peppard and Orson Welles; and A Dream of Kings (1969) which reunited her with old flame Anthony Quinn. 1. A brief Broadway lead in "Roman Candle", an Emmy-nominated role opposite Peter Falk in The Dick Powell Theatre: Price of Tomatoes (1962), and popular appearances on such TV shows as Bonanza (1959), The Twilight Zone (1959) and Route 66 (1960) paved the way to a popular series as "Katy Holstrum", the Swedish governess, in The Farmer's Daughter (1963). Often, it's the singers they work with who hold up the spotlight. Ingrid Was On The Sing-Off Ingrid attended the Berklee College of Music and was in an a cappella group called Pitch Slapped. The group competed on season two of The Sing-Off in 2010, but were the first to be eliminated. On season 3, she competed with the group Delilah, and they finished in sixth place. [10] At the 63rd Annual Grammy Awards, Andress received three Grammy Awards nominations; Best Country Song ("More Hearts Than Mine"), Best Country Album (Lady Like), and Best New Artist, making her the only country artist in the general field categories.[11].
